ook ok ok
so
i spent the better part of 3 hours of my life trying to figure out what this means
[Start ID: 14 F EN dies . vitios . ex . s . c End ID]
because Frazer lists the date like this, but does not elaborate on what it means anywhere in the Loeb, or in his expanded commentary from 1929 (nor does Ovid talk about the 14 January/XIX Kal Feb in the Fasti). on top of that "vitios" is not a word in latin (it looks like it should be, but "vitius" does not exist). as it turns out, it's an abbreviation for the adjective "vitiosus" (i.e. faulty, defective, corrupt), which Augustus used to mark January 14 which is, for those not in the know, like me until a few hours ago, MARK FUCKING ANTONY'S BIRTHDAY. (i only found this out when i read an uncited section in the wikipedia article for the julian calendar which stated that Mark Antony changed his birthday after the julian calendar reforms from a.d. XVII Kal. Feb to a.d. XIX Kal. Feb [i.e. he kept it on the same date, which we would render as Jan 14] BUT it turns out this is actually generally accepted as true, and this weird "dies vitios" abbreviation is actually seen in extant Fasti calendars, such as the Fasti Verulani in Veroli, Italy).
thus: Augustus made celebrating Mark Antony's birthday illegal, and codified it in the calendars to boot. 10/10 petty king behavior.
below: Fasti Verulani, zoomed in on 5 lines from its January column
image source
the first full line says: [F xi]x EN d vitiosus ex . s . c . anT . naTal
(i still can't figure out what the ex . s . c . is about, because there are so so so many possibilies for those epigraphic abbrviations, and, as that is unfortunatly not my wheelhouse, I'm unsure of their meaning)
